Jitter the Motor and Beep in Sync

Code

The code in the editor below is ready to run! Plug Buzz in to your computer's USB port with the cable and hit 'Upload Your Code!' to see what it does. Change something in the code, like a delay or pin number. Try to add something new to the program - it's yours to tinker with! You can always press the 'Restore' button to return the code to the working example.


// Beep a speaker in sync with a jitter on Buzz's motor and a blink of his eye void setup(){ pinMode(9,OUTPUT); //Motor pinMode(2,OUTPUT); //Speaker pinMode(4,OUTPUT); //LED } void loop(){ digitalWrite(9,HIGH); //Turn on the motor digitalWrite(4,HIGH); //Turn on the LED tone(2,550); // Play a tone of 250 hertz on speaker pin (2) delay(1000); //Wait 1000 milliseconds (one second) with the light & motor on digitalWrite(9,LOW); //Turn off the motor digitalWrite(4,LOW); //Turn off the LED noTone(2); //Turn off the tone playing on the speaker delay(1000); //Wait 1000 milliseconds before restarting the loop } //(c) 2023 Let's Start Coding.
